SLP in Lehigh Acres, FL
Discover an exciting opportunity to support students’ communication development as a dedicated Speech-Language Pathologist in a vibrant school setting. This contract position, beginning August 11, 2026, and running through May 27, 2027, offers placements across multiple schools in the Fort Myers, FL area. Both experienced SLPs (CCC) and recent graduates (CF) are encouraged to apply. Full-time schedules of up to 37.5 hours per week are available, with the possibility of part-time arrangement.
Qualifications & Experience Sought:
- Master’s degree in Speech-Language Pathology
- Valid Florida Department of Health SLP license and/or Florida teacher certification
- Eligibility to work on-site (this assignment is not open to remote or virtual/VOCO placements)
- Willingness to complete Florida fingerprinting requirements (prior completion may be transferable via AHCA Clearinghouse/JLA badge system)
- Passion for working with diverse student populations across elementary, middle, or high school levels
- Strong interpersonal and documentation skills
- Previous school-based experience is valued but not required
Primary Responsibilities:
- Provide speech-language therapy services to students in assigned schools (caseloads and age groups will vary)
- Conduct evaluations, develop Individualized Education Programs (IEPs), and deliver treatment in compliance with district and state requirements
- Collaborate with teachers, administrators, and families for best student outcomes
- Maintain timely and accurate records for assessments, progress monitoring, and Medicaid billing (as needed)
- Participate in school meetings and multidisciplinary teams
Enjoy a competitive pay structure ranging from $39-51 per hour, dependent on years of school experience.
